I just got engaged to the love of my life, and we are going to wait till I get back from my mission to get married. I am the girl here so I have had a lot of people in the church tell me not to go, but that I need to just get married. My fiancé and I have prayed a lot about it and we know that the Lord wants me to go. So I guess what I am trying to ask is should I go, and if I do go what should I tell everybody?

The church used to say that if a girl has a chance to get married then she needs to do it and forego a mission. However, I don't hear much about that any more; maybe they realized that a girl needs a bit more in her life than to jump into a marriage right out of high school.
If you feel like you need to go on your mission, then go. No one else can tell you what is best for you. When people ask, you can just say that you felt in your heart that you needed to go. No other explanation is needed; it's none of their business.
If your love is true, then your guy will wait another 18 months for you (and send you lots of letters).
